Dionisius (Russian: Диони́сий, variously transliterated as Dionisy or Dionysiy; also Dionisius the Wise; c. 1440 – 1502) was acknowledged as a head of the Moscow school of icon painters at the turn of the 15th and 16th centuries. His style of painting is sometimes termed "the Muscovite mannerism".
